Exclusive Wine Tasting with a Twist
While wine tasting is a popular choice, why not take it up a notch by arranging a private, curated wine-tasting experience? This isn’t just about sipping wine; it’s about creating an immersive experience. Book a sommelier-led session at a local vineyard or a high-end wine bar, where you both can explore rare and limited-edition wines. The experience becomes even more special when paired with a gourmet dinner or cheese platter, highlighting complementary flavors. Not only will your husband learn more about the wine-making process, but the intimate setting creates an ideal backdrop for meaningful conversations. This Valentine’s Day gift for your husband brings sophistication and a personal touch to the usual routine.
Escape on an Adventure Together
Valentine’s Day is the perfect excuse to break free from your usual routine and escape on an adventure. Whether it’s a weekend getaway to a remote cabin, a spontaneous road trip, or an adrenaline-pumping adventure, the memories created on these trips will last a lifetime. For thrill-seekers, try activities like skydiving, zip-lining, or white-water rafting. If your husband loves a good challenge, plan a weekend of hiking in a stunning national park or a day of rock climbing. Sharing these moments together not only strengthens your bond but also creates stories you’ll reminisce about for years. Surprise him with a well-thought-out adventure tailored to his interests, and you’ll both return home with unforgettable memories.

An Artistic Experience
If your husband has an appreciation for art, consider gifting him an artistic experience. Sign up for a private painting or pottery class where you both can create something beautiful together. If he’s more of a photography enthusiast, you could book a professional photography session in a scenic location or even take a photography class to learn new skills. This type of experience not only allows you both to tap into your creative sides but also provides a chance to share something meaningful. Afterward, you’ll have the art or photographs as lasting reminders of the fun you had together. It’s a perfect way to celebrate your connection while indulging in a shared interest.
A Luxury Spa Retreat for Him
If your husband enjoys unwinding and being pampered, why not treat him to a luxurious spa experience? A weekend at a high-end spa resort offers a variety of treatments designed to relax, rejuvenate, and refresh. Many spas now offer packages specifically designed for men, featuring treatments like deep tissue massages, facials, and grooming services. Some resorts even include outdoor activities such as hiking or golf to make the experience even more special. This is a perfect Valentine’s gift for the husband who could use some relaxation and self-care. Spending a few days focused on wellness will leave both of you feeling renewed and closer than ever.
A Cooking Class for Two
If your husband enjoys cooking or you want to try something new together, a cooking class could be an exciting and interactive gift. Choose a cuisine that he loves or one that he’s always wanted to explore. From making pasta from scratch in an Italian cooking class to learning the art of sushi-making, cooking together is a great way to bond over a shared activity. Afterward, you can sit down and enjoy the meal you created together, savoring the fruits of your labor. This hands-on experience is a fun, interactive way to spend time together while indulging in something you both enjoy—good food.
